image: debian/bullseye oauth: pages.sr.ht/PAGES:RW packages: - ruby-full - golang environment: site: huyngo.srht.site tasks: - install: | gem install --user-install jekyll bundler git clone https://git.sr.ht/~sircmpwn/openring cd openring go build -o openring sudo cp openring /usr/local/bin/ - package: | cd $site bundle install ./create-webring.sh bundle exec jekyll build cd _site tar -cvz . > ../../site.tar.gz - upload: | acurl -f https://pages.sr.ht/publish/$site -Fcontent=@site.tar.gz